Klonopin is a anti-seizure medication which has been found to be helpful for some people with ADHD. It has been approved to treat children and infants with epilepsy and other seizures disorders. When it is prescribed to treat ADHD, it is prescribed off-label, which means that it has not been approved to treat ADHD but through clinical experience it has been found to be helpful. Many medications are prescribed in this way.
However, if you have concerns about this medication, you should speak directly with your physician. He or she would be better able to explain why this medication has been prescribed and the risks associated with it.
